1.

I made the camera actually work this devlog. I tried a new approach, instead of the other tricks where the camera would just try and position the player in the center at all times. This one only moves when you hit a certain part of the camera, which I've made easy to change, as it is just attached to a collider.

3.

Man, Unity is stupid when it comes to rebuilding the assembly. It does that pretty much anytime I add/rename/delete a script anywhere in the Assets folder. I wouldn't mind it that much except for some reason somewhere in the assembly rebuilding, it doesn't include the global suppressions I've made, so I have to add them again. And it also kind of alternates between rebuilding in .Net 5.0 and .Net 4.0, which gets really annoying because in either case, Unity's compiler still is using .Net 4.0, and so the things .Net 5.0 wants me to do cannot be done, with the biggest and most annoying one is the whole new() thing. I would use it, except .Net 4.0 doesn't allow it. But it is recommended to do it in .Net 5.0, which means that the whole time, Visual Studio is telling me to use new(), and when I do, Unity tells me I can't. I am also the kind of guy who doesn't like any messages of any kind, whether they are errors, warnings, or messages. So I get annoyed the whole time I code when it's built like that. And I know I can only suppress it until I mess with the files, which is guarenteed to happen. Anyways, that's my rant on Unity rebuilding the assembly.
